## 前台框架: Bootstrap(一个HTML5响应式框架) ## 后台框架: SSM(SpringMVC + Spring + Mybatis),可以升级springboot ## 开发环境:myEclipse/Eclipse/idea + mysql数据库 ## 本课题的研究内容为基SSM学生社团系统开发,其目的是为了便于校园内社团与校园大学生成员的相互交流,以及招募团员,管理社团活动。主要分为以下功能。 (1)注册登陆功能:用户的注册与登陆,分为社团用户与个人用户。个人用户注册时添加基本信息,基本信息包含学校,学院,姓名,年级以及专业,自愿选填联系方式。团队用户注册时,填写学校与学院。 (2)信息展示功能:个人用户展示个人基本资料。团队用户除基本资料外,还可发布团队的基本信息,包括团队所属院校,团队理念展示,照片展示,活动公告更新,活动新闻发布。 (3)信息修改功能:个人用户可随时修改个人资料。社团负责人可对团队信息,成员基本信息、活动信息等进行修改。 (4)成员招募功能:该功能仅限团队用户,用于在校流动注册募注册。 (5)活动申请功能:该功能仅限个人用户,个人用户自行选
2024-10-19 18:25:43 3.75MB java spring boot 学生社团管理
1
SSM高校学生社团管理系统是一个基于Java Spring、SpringMVC和MyBatis的Web应用程序,用于高效管理和组织高校内的各类学生社团活动。这个系统通常包括用户管理、社团管理、活动发布、报名参与、财务管理等多个功能模块,旨在提升校园社团活动的组织效率和参与度。 我们来探讨Spring框架。Spring是Java企业级应用开发的核心框架,它提供了依赖注入(DI)和面向切面编程(AOP)等核心特性,简化了开发流程。在SSM系统中,Spring作为整体架构的基石,负责管理对象的生命周期和依赖关系,使得代码更加灵活和可测试。 SpringMVC是Spring框架的一部分,专门用于构建Web应用程序。它采用了模型-视图-控制器(MVC)设计模式,将业务逻辑、数据展示和用户交互分离,提高了代码的可维护性和可扩展性。在SSM系统中,SpringMVC处理HTTP请求,将用户界面与后台服务进行解耦,实现数据的传递和视图的渲染。 MyBatis是一个持久层框架,它简化了SQL操作,通过XML或注解方式配置和映射原生信息,将接口和Java的POJOs(Plain Old Java Objects,普通的Java对象)映射成数据库中的记录。在SSM系统中,MyBatis作为数据访问层,负责与数据库交互,执行增删查改操作,为上层业务提供数据支持。 论文“ssm 高校学生社团管理系统LW.doc”可能详细阐述了该系统的架构设计、实现技术和使用效果。它可能涵盖了系统的需求分析、模块划分、数据库设计、技术选型以及性能优化等方面的内容。对于学习和理解SSM系统的开发过程,这篇论文提供了宝贵的信息。 “论文修改技巧.docx”文档则可能是对论文写作和修改的一些指导,包含了如何清晰表达观点、如何结构化内容、如何正确引用文献以及如何提升论文质量等方面的建议。这对于学术论文写作和提高科研能力是非常有用的资源。 “ssm 高校学生社团管理系统 PPT.pptx”很可能是项目汇报或演示用的幻灯片,它可能包含系统的主要功能演示、界面截图以及关键流程图,有助于直观地了解系统的工作原理和使用方法。 总结来说,SSM高校学生社团管理系统是一个采用主流Java Web技术栈构建的应用,它结合了Spring、SpringMVC和MyBatis的优势,实现了高效的学生社团管理。相关的文档和PPT则为开发者提供了深入学习和理解系统设计的材料。无论是对系统本身的使用,还是对相关技术的学习,这些资源都是非常有价值的。
2024-10-19 18:19:25 5.39MB
1
Java SSM项目是一种使用Java语言和SSM框架(Spring + Spring MVC + MyBatis)开发的Web应用程序。SSM是一种常用的Java开发框架组合,它结合了Spring框架、Spring MVC框架和MyBatis框架的优点,能够快速构建可靠、高效的企业级应用。 下面是对Java SSM项目的主要组成部分的简要介绍: Spring框架:Spring是一个轻量级的Java开发框架,提供了丰富的功能和模块,用于开发企业级应用。它包括IoC(Inverse of Control,控制反转)容器、AOP(Aspect-Oriented Programming,面向切面编程)等特性,可以简化开发过程、提高代码的可维护性和可测试性。 Spring MVC框架:Spring MVC是基于Spring框架的Web框架,用于开发Web应用程序。它采用MVC(Model-View-Controller,模型-视图-控制器)的架构模式,将应用程序分为模型层、视图层和控制器层,提供了处理请求、渲染视图和管理流程的功能。 MyBatis框架:MyBatis是一个持久层框架,用于与数据库进行交互。它提供了一种将数据库操作与Java对象映射起来的方式,避免了手动编写繁琐的SQL语句,并提供了事务管理和缓存等功能,简化了数据库访问的过程
2024-10-19 17:38:28 33.09MB Spring SpringMVC MyBatis 毕业设计
1
软件工程大作业-C++开发的学生社团管理系统源代码 学校会成立各种类型的社团,每个社团都有自己的社团名称,负责人,服务范围,社团人数等信息。社团会定期组织活动,以增强社团活力。在校学生可以参加多个社团。社团负责人能够对社团基本情况、成员、组织的活动进行管理,学生可以查询都有哪些社团,并结合自己的兴趣加入社团,也可以申请退出社团,申请和退出都需要经过社团负责人审批
【毕业设计之java系列】基于springboot学生社团信息管理系统 详细介绍看博主的这篇文章http://t.csdn.cn/9jwkX 里面介绍很全面,系统打开配置好环境就能跑。 详细介绍看博主的这篇文章http://t.csdn.cn/9jwkX
2023-12-18 09:02:33 11.99MB 毕业设计 java spring boot
1
开发技术:nodejs + express + ElementUI + layui 开发工具环境:Vscode + Mysql 后台登录地址:http://localhost:8080/nodejsr08n1/admin/dist/index.html#/login 管理员账号密码:abo/abo 社团账号密码:账号1/123456 前台地址:http://localhost:8080/nodejsr08n1/front/index.html 学生账号密码:学号2/123456 (一) 用户功能需求分析 用户在社团里可以充当的是普通用户,也可以充当社团会员或者是社团内部的干事。这里首先分析的用户功能主要在社团管理系统的前台服务上进行实现的,也就是用户访问社团管理平台之后登录社团管理系统,在页面上可以进行哪些操作。 1.首页 (1)在首页上能够查看社团管理系统首页的轮播图; (2)点击相关按钮查看其它内容; 2.社团信息 (1)可以查看社团有哪些类型; (2)可以按照社团名称、社团类型、院系信息查找社团; 3.社团活动 (1)可以查看社团活动; (2)可以按照活动名称、活动类型、社团
2023-12-14 00:00:01 16.6MB mysql nodejs express
1
1.登录:普通用户/社团管理员/超级管理员:先注册(用户名为学号),注册成功的可直接登录,注册时填写个人信息 普通用户注册成功后可以通过手机号验证码登录 2.个人信息模块:显示用户的头像,昵称、真实姓名、性别、学号、手机号,专业,入学年份,所属二级学院;所获得的活动学分满分为90(分为德育分35、智育分35、体育分10、美育分10)学分为参加活动时获得的 用户可以修改个人的信息,查看社团信息,查看个人参加的社团及活动,可以进行社团的参加及退出 3.社团信息模块:(已经存在社团则通过社团管理员登录修改信息,,,新建社团需要创建新的社团管理员后登录创建新社团并由超级管理员审核)由社团管理员管理社团的基本信息,包括社团头像、社团编号、社团名称、社团概况、社团部长,副部长、社团资金、社团地址以及指导老师。社团留言板 普通用户可以通过查看社团的这些基本信息来了解社团,选择是否加入该社团。 社团管理员可以查看修改社团的这些基本信息,达到及时更新信息的目的,有利于建设更好的社团,协助社团管理。 社团报名审批 人数统计 可以发布社团的相关活动并由超级管理员审核是否合规…
2023-04-03 15:54:30 14.78MB java vue idea redis
1
学生社团管理系统 做毕业设计,课程设计或者正在学习相关技术知识的朋友可以下载资源学习。想继续学习相关知识的可 以关注我。
2022-11-06 08:53:25 3.67MB 毕业设计 源码 JAVA 课程设计
1
#清磁盘啦~,CSDN“网盘”真好用,感谢CSDN~ 《数据库原理》课程大设计,高校学生社团信息管理系统,数据库采用SqlServer,使用IntelliJ IDEA上的JFormDesigner进行桌面软件设计。 该项目旨在设计一个具有良好交互性的专门用于高校社团人员管理的界面软件,可以满足以下交互需求:支持所有社团基本信息查看,包括社团的创建时间、简介、指导教师及其简介等信息作为普通学生了解社团的途径,支持普通用户申请创建和加入社团,支持社团成员查看社团的所有信息包括同一社团其他成员的信息等,支持社团干部(社长和其他干部)管理社团信息,其中社长可以对其他社团成员进行职务任免,支持社团的转让和解散功能(需由社长向社团总管理员申请),支持学生用户在不同社团中因担任不同职务的权限信息自动切换,支持不同的职务角色审批不同的类型的申请(即社团总管理员审批社团的创建、转让、解散的申请,社团干部可审批所管理社团的加入、退出申请),支持社团总管理员管理院系、教师信息等。
2022-10-06 18:04:10 3.98MB 数据库设计 软件工程 sqlserver intellij
1
基于Java学生社团管理信息系统(毕业论文).pdf
2022-09-17 09:49:24 5.62MB
1